My daughter is 3 months and is still eating every 2 hours during the day! It's hard to go anywhere or get anything done! Please tell me I'm not the only one, and any suggestions to stretch out her feedings would be appreciated!
Yea, we traded off sttn with eating every 2-3 hours during the day. I just got used to NIP or timing things around her long afternoon nap. When my mom watches her while I'm at work she's following the same schedule with 4 oz bottles. We just nurse/feed on demand. Not trying to change it.
Same here, it's every two hours on demand. DS doesn't have a schedule either so those every two hours change every day. Sometimes it's less than two hours especially at night. But I will also get longer stretches of sleep at night. DS is almost three months and this has been pretty much the routine since day one. Some days it's frustrating cause two hours just fly by when you are trying to get anything done.
We're pretty much 2.5-3 hours during day and 3.5-4 at night. If she sleeps a long stretch at night, she'll usually eat more frequently in the morning to make up for it.
DD is pretty consistent with eating every 3 hours during the day then at night goes 7 to 8 hours before getting up for her one MOTN feeding. Then she's back to every three hours. Every once in a while she'll go closer to 4 hours during the day, but that doesn't happen often
We are mostly every two hours still. Every once in a while I will have a three hour stretch, but it is so infrequent that I don't count on it. We get a 5 hour stretch at night then back to every two.
